Winter in Atlanta is typically a pleasant time of year to run. It’s also a great time to support local causes through road races. At Active.com, there were nearly 20 races listed in the Atlanta area. Here are a few that support local charities:
Around Peachtree Battle 5K – January 10
Proceeds go to the Atlanta Union Mission’s women and children’s shelter.
CDLS 5K – February 7
Event benefits the Cornelia de Lange Syndrome Foundation and research facilities.
Merrick’s Walk & 5K Fun Run – February 22
The event is in memory of Galloway School Alum Merrick Ryan, who died of complications from anorexia. Proceeds benefit EDIN.
Druid Hills Fun Run 5K/1K Fundraisers – February 22
Event benefits the Lance Armstrong Foundation for cancer survivorship.
Jeanne’s Memorial Run – February 28
Proceeds support Noah's Ark Animal Rehabilitation and Child Care Homes.
Hunger Run 2009 – March 1
Event benefits the Atlanta Community Food Bank.
Shamrock N’ Roll 5K/10K Road Race – March 15
Hosted by the Junior League of Atlanta, the event supports the community partners of this women’s organization.
Rhodes Race 5/10K – March 21
This inaugural race benefits the Georgia Trust for Historical Preservation.
I found another interesting route this week at WalkJogRun.net. It’s a 4.5-mile run through Buckhead.
· Start at the corner of Pharr Rd. and N. Fulton Dr.
· Turn right on Peachtree Rd.
· Turn left on W. Paces Ferry Rd.
· Turn right on Habersham Rd.
· Turn right on Roswell Rd.
· Turn left on Buckhead Ave.
· Turn right on Maple Dr.
· Turn right on Pharr
· End at starting point
